10220229997 has 2 divisors, whose sum is σ = 10220229998. Its totient is φ = 10220229996.

The previous prime is 10220229977. The next prime is 10220230001. The reversal of 10220229997 is 79992202201.

It is a strong prime.

It can be written as a sum of positive squares in only one way, i.e., 7724827881 + 2495402116 = 87891^2 + 49954^2 .

It is a cyclic number.

It is a de Polignac number, because none of the positive numbers 2k-10220229997 is a prime.

It is a congruent number.

It is not a weakly prime, because it can be changed into another prime (10220229917) by changing a digit.

It is a polite number, since it can be written as a sum of consecutive naturals, namely, 5110114998 + 5110114999.

It is an arithmetic number, because the mean of its divisors is an integer number (5110114999).
